Structural classification of bone
Macroscopically, bone tissue can be classified into two types, compact and trabecular bone. Compact bone is dense, corticated and makes up the outer surfaces of most of the bones of the skeleton. Trabecular bone is spongy, cancellous and constitutes the inner surfaces of bones, also containing the medullary cavity or marrow.
Microscopically they are identified as two types, the immature (woven) and mature (lamellar) bone. Immature bone is formed earlier and more rapidly than mature bone, and is the first type to form in a repair situation or around an implant. In mostcases mature bone will then replace the immature bone.
